About
Tok Alaska
Tok originated
as a construction camp during the building of the Alaska highway in 1942.
We
are a service center for the Eastern Interior, the surrounding Athabascan
native villages and the Fortymile mining district.
All
services are available.
Our population is 1400 people.
Elevation is 1635 ft.
